Solution Overview

Problem

Current loyalty programs restrict redemption of rewards to specific industry verticals, limiting users' flexibility in using accumulated points across different merchants within the same industry vertical.

Innovation Solution

A reward point system that includes an industry vertical reception unit for receiving monetary value, a point collection unit for accumulating points, a redemption vehicle profile creation unit, and a redemption vehicle generation unit, allowing points to be redeemed at any merchant within the selected industry vertical, with options to add points if the balance is insufficient.

Solution Approach 1:

The patent creates a universal redemption vehicle that can function across multiple industry verticals (lodging, retail, airlines, car rentals, entertainment, sporting events, cruises, and travel packages). Instead of creating separate loyalty programs for each industry vertical, the system uses a single redemption vehicle that can be loaded with points from any merchant within the selected industry vertical, making the system multi-functional and versatile while maintaining a unified program structure

Solution Approach 1:

The patent segments the redemption capability by industry vertical rather than by individual merchant. Users select an industry vertical (e.g., lodging, retail, airlines), and within that vertical, they can redeem at any merchant. This segmentation approach maintains simplicity in program implementation while dramatically expanding merchant selection flexibility within each vertical category

Solution Approach 1:

The system performs preliminary validation by determining if a user's point balance meets the minimum balance required before allowing redemption. If the balance is insufficient, the system proactively offers the user the option to add points to meet the minimum requirement. This preliminary action maintains program integrity by ensuring minimum balances are met while improving ease of operation by guiding users through the process before redemption occurs

AI summary

A reward point system comprising an industry vertical reception unit for receiving a user selected monetary value in a selected industry vertical, a point collection unit for receiving a quantity of points associated with the monetary value in the selected industry vertical, a redemption vehicle profile creation unit for generating a profile, and a redemption vehicle generation unit for loading the profile onto a redemption vehicle wherein the points on the redemption vehicle can be redeemed at any merchant in the selected industry vertical. Also provided are methods for utilizing said system.
